Yet Another Nozzle Storage Box. ===================================== This was literally the first thing I ever designed in Tinkercad, although it's gone through some tweaks and improvements since that time. There are three versions, plus the lid. All three have 51 labeled and threaded spots for extruder nozzles - four each of 0.2mm, 0.3mm, 0.5mm, 0.6mm, 0.8mm, and 1.0mm, plus 27 spots for the much more commonly used 0.4mm nozzles. All additionally have six threaded spots for Bowden tube connectors/couplers, the differences being in the size/number of the coupler spots. The 10mm threads I bumped to 10.1mm, as 10mm was too tight. You may have to clean the threads a bit if you don't have your print settings really tight. Extruder Nozzle/Bowden Connector (10mm) Storage Box.stl - This one has only 10mm threaded holes for Bowden tube connectors. I use this one, as my CR-10v2 only has 10mm fittings of this kind. Extruder Nozzle/Bowden Connector (6mm+10mm) Storage Box.stl - This one has three slots each for 6mm and 10mm Bowden tube connectors, for machines such as the Ender 3 (CR-3) that have both size fittings, one on each end of the Bowden tube. Extruder Nozzle/Bowden Connector (6mm) Storage Box.stl - This one has only 6mm threaded holes for the Bowden tube connectors. I am not familiar enough with all the brands to know if this is needed, but I would assume that somewhere there is a machine that only uses 6mm couplers. Extruder Nozzle/Bowden Connector Storage Box Lid.stl - The lid. Duh.
